Software Development / Engineering Manager jobs in Madison, Alabama require overseeing and coordinating software development projects, managing teams of developers, and ensuring timely completion of projects. Responsibilities include defining project scope, setting goals, and evaluating performance. Strong leadership, communication, and technical skills are essential for success in this role. Software Development / Engineering Managers in Madison, Alabama oversee the development and implementation of software projects within the engineering field. - Entry-level Software Development / Engineering Manager salaries range from $60,000 to $80,000 per year - Mid-career Software Development / Engineering Manager salaries range from $80,000 to $110,000 per year - Senior-level Software Development / Engineering Manager salaries range from $110,000 to $150,000 per year The role of Software Development / Engineering Manager in Madison, Alabama has a rich history dating back to the early days of computing when software development was in its infancy. Over the years, this role has evolved to encompass not only the technical aspects of software development but also the managerial and leadership responsibilities required to lead a team effectively.
